Two Early 20th Century Books by George Bernard Shaw
Item Details
A pair of early 20th century books by George Bernard Shaw (1856-1950) from the Robert Hollister Collection. Includes a 1928 cloth bound hardcover edition of Misalliance. With Treatise on Parents & Children published by Constable and Company Ltd., London inscribed by Paul Robeson in ink on the back cover. Plus, a 1934 edition of Prefaces published by Constable and Company limited, London.
